Updates from the Writing and Literature programme at ATU Sligo - a unique three-year BA (hons) course, available both on-campus and online.

I'm a bit biased, but this really is a great programme. Literary studies and creative writing practice properly integrated in a single course, high contact hours and a great sense of camaraderie amongst the online cohorts...
If you've ever wanted to study literature or creative writing, but aren't able to join a campus-based course, then our online programme is for you! A three-year, full-time BA, delivered entirely online. Mature students are very welcome.
